Mineral with a Mohs hardness of 1
Answer:
TALC
Hint:
This soft, powdery substance is often used in baby powder and cosmetics for its gentle texture.
Explanation:
This clue is a straightforward definition referring to the softest mineral on the Mohs hardness scale, which ranks minerals from 1 (softest) to 10 (hardest). Talc scores a 1, making it the answer—it’s commonly known for its use in baby powder and its easily scratchable, soapy texture.
